- * WAD Description *
- Brief Description : Your OBJECTIVE with this level is to
- complete it without taking a hit
- from an enemy and to kill all
- enemies. There are health packs
- available, but their use means the
- OBJECTIVE has not been met. See
- * Final Notes * below.
-
- WAD Info in More Detail : This level is for play on skill levels
- 3-5 only. You can try 1-2, but not for
- long (hee! hee!).

- * Installation *
- Put the WAD and LMPs in your DOOM2 directory. With the DOOM2
- directory as your default, the following should work:
-
- To play: doom2 -file 100pct.wad
- To record: doom2 -file 100pct.wad -record <1-8 char. filename>
- To play demos: doom2 -file 100pct.wad -playdemo 100pctay
- doom2 -file 100pct.wad -playdemo 100pctly

- * Final Notes *
- If you're not having much luck meeting the OBJECTIVE, watch the
- demos for possible approaches. The ..LY.LMP is my play. The
- ..AY.LMP is my 12 year-old son's. He's a much better player
- than I am. (If the demos don't run, try upgrading your DOOM2 to
- v. 1.9.) There are a number of ways to succeed, but there are
- many more ways to fail. Good luck!
-
- Sometimes when you do everything right, you might receive a hit
- near the end of the level when, rightfully, you shouldn't have.
- Something like monsters in cheat mode. (Hey, it's only fair.)
- See if you can figure it out.
